Earthquake Safety Tips
黙翁日録: 明治39年(1906)4月 夏目漱石『猫』(第10回)・『坊ちゃん』発表 添田唖蝉坊の登場 徳富蘆花、トルストイ訪問の旅 啄木 ...
In the aftermath of the earthquake, residents and visitors are being reminded of the importance of earthquake safety. Here are some tips to help you prepare for and respond to an earthquake: Drop, Cover, and Hold On: If you are indoors, drop to the ground, take cover under a sturdy piece of furniture, and hold onto it to protect yourself from falling debris. Have a Plan: Make sure you have a plan in place in case of an earthquake, including a meeting point and a way to communicate with family members. Stay Informed: Stay up to date with the latest news and information from trusted sources, such as the USGS and local authorities.
